Joseph “Gus” LaSalle - Woonsocket
Joseph “Gus” LaSalle, 74, of Cumberland Hill Road, Woonsocket, died Sunday, Nov. 8, 2009, at Landmark Medical Center in Woonsocket.He was the husband of Rochel T. (St. Onge) LaSalle whom he married May 30, 1956. Born in Woonsocket, he was the son of the late William and Blanche (Guerard) LaSalle. Gus was the owner and cook of the former Austin's in Woonsocket. He also had worked as the general manager of the former Cocke ‘n Kettle in Uxbridge, Mass., and was an owner of the former Over the Rainbow Lounge in Cumberland. He was an Air Force veteran of the Korean War. Besides his wife he leaves four sons, Steven LaSalle of Palm Bay, Fla., Kenneth LaSalle of Woonsocket, Scott LaSalle of Oakland Park, Fla., and David LaSalle of Wrentham, Mass.; a brother, Ronald LaSalle of Blackstone; a sister, Jeanette Lanowy of North Smithfield; and four granddaughters and two great-grandchildren. He was the brother of the late Norman LaSalle and Georgette Erben.
His Mass of Christian Burial will be celebrated Thursday, Nov. 12, 2009, at 10:30 a.m. in St. Joseph's Church, 1200 Mendon Road, Woonsocket. Burial with military honors will follow in Resurrection Cemetery, Cumberland. Calling hours are omitted. Arrangements are under the direction of the Holt Funeral Home, 510 South Main St., Woonsocket. In lieu of flowers, memorial contributions may be made to the American Lung Association of Rhode Island, 260 West Exchange St., Suite 102B, Providence, RI 02903.
